Light Trails Through The Grand Parade
The Grand Parade last night while I was out with Blarney Photography Club in Cork. The shot is a 25 second exposure. For 20 seconds I exposed normally with the lens at it's widest, but for the last 5 seconds I slowly zoomed from 17mm to 40mm to get the light trail effect.
